The mission of the Upper Dauphin Area Middle School is to provide a safe learning environment for students, to encourage them to settle for nothing less than their best, and to build character that will lay the foundation upon which they will build their futures.

The Upper Dauphin Area Middle School (UDAMS) serves students in 5th through 8th Grade who reside within the Upper Dauphin Area School District.  The school population is approximately 354 students (2022-2023).

Student Drop Off and Pick Up Information

Students being dropped off by a parent at the Middle School in the morning should NOT be dropped off before 7:05 am.  The student drop off is located in the main parking lot.  Please do not come into the bus circle to drop off students.

Students being picked up by a parent at the Middle School at the end of the day should bring in a note from their parent(s).  Students being picked up will exit from the side of the building outside the old elementary school entrance. Please do not come into the bus circle to pick up students.

Activity Bus Information

Students needing to ride on the Activity Bus must sign up on the pink sign up sheet that is posted on the Middle School Office window by 12:30 pm.  When signing up, students should mark HS behind their name if they need a ride home on the Activity Bus after an activity at the High School.  Students not marking HS behind their name will be scheduled to ride home from the Middle School.  Students will be dropped off by the activity bus at their PM bus stop location.
